Du möchtest lernen, wie du deine eigene App programmieren kannst? In diesem Artikel zeigen wir dir, wie du die Grundlagen der App-Programmierung verstehen kannst, welche Entwicklungsumgebung die richtige für dich ist und wie du ohne Vorkenntnisse in die App-Entwicklung einsteigen kannst. Wir geben dir praktische Tipps und nützliche Funktionen für die App-Programmierung für Android und iOS und zeigen dir, wie du deine App erfolgreich im Store veröffentlichen kannst.
Dieser Artikel ist wichtig für dich, wenn du Interesse an der Entwicklung eigener Apps hast und dir die nötigen Kenntnisse und Ressourcen dafür fehlen. Übrigens, wusstest du, dass allein im Jahr 2020 weltweit über 218 Milliarden Apps heruntergeladen wurden? Lass uns also gemeinsam in die Welt der App-Programmierung eintauchen und deine Ideen zum Leben erwecken!
Die Wahl der geeigneten Programmiersprache ist von entscheidender Bedeutung für den Erfolg Ihres App-Projekts. Es gibt Vor- und Nachteile bei jeder Sprache, also wählen Sie weise. Bleiben Sie über aktuelle Trends informiert, um sicherzustellen, dass Ihre App relevant bleibt.
Dadurch können Sie die beste Sprache für Ihre App auswählen und von ihren Vorteilen profitieren .
Zusammenfassung in drei Punkten
- Grundlagen der App-Programmierung umfassen die Wahl relevanter Programmiersprachen, Auswahl der Entwicklungsumgebung und Integration von Cloud-Services für effiziente Datenverwaltung.
- Planung des App-Projekts erfordert eine Zielgruppenanalyse, sorgfältige Konzepterstellung und Berücksichtigung von Barrierefreiheit und Benutzererfahrung.
- App-Entwicklung ohne Vorkenntnisse ist durch Baukastensysteme und visuelle Programmierung möglich. Zudem bietet die Textur praktische Tipps und Funktionen für Android- und iOS-Entwicklung.

Die Wahl der richtigen Entwicklungsumgebung
Die Wahl der richtigen Entwicklungsumgebung ist bei der Erstellung deiner eigenen App von entscheidender Bedeutung. Besonders die Cross-Platform-Entwicklung ermöglicht es, eine App für verschiedene Betriebssysteme zu erstellen, was die Reichweite und Verfügbarkeit erhöht. Wähle das Betriebssystem basierend auf den Bedürfnissen deiner Zielgruppe und den Anforderungen deiner App.
Die Integration von Cloud-Services in die Entwicklungsumgebung bietet zudem die Möglichkeit, Daten effizient zu speichern und zu verwalten und auf nützliche Tools und Ressourcen zuzugreifen.

1/7 Planung deines App-Projekts
Zielgruppenanalyse und Konzepterstellung
Um eine erfolgreiche App zu entwickeln, ist es entscheidend, die Zielgruppe zu verstehen und ihre Bedürfnisse zu berücksichtigen. Zudem ist es wichtig, die aktuellen Trends zu verfolgen, um wettbewerbsfähig zu bleiben. Die Konzepterstellung sollte sorgfältig erfolgen, um die Bedürfnisse der Nutzer zu erfüllen und innovative Ideen zu integrieren.
Design und Benutzererfahrung
Die Berücksichtigung von Barrierefreiheit und Inklusion im Design von Apps ist entscheidend. Interaktionsmöglichkeiten verbessern die Benutzererfahrung, während die Anpassung an verschiedene Bildschirmgrößen und -auflösungen die Zugänglichkeit und Benutzerfreundlichkeit für alle Nutzer gewährleistet.

Tipps und Schritte für das Programmieren deiner eigenen App
- App-Programmierung erfordert Kenntnisse in relevanten Programmiersprachen wie Java, Kotlin für Android und Swift für iOS.
- Die Wahl der richtigen Entwicklungsumgebung ist entscheidend für einen reibungslosen Entwicklungsprozess.
- Bei der Planung eines App-Projekts ist eine gründliche Zielgruppenanalyse und Konzepterstellung unerlässlich.
- Design und Benutzererfahrung spielen eine wichtige Rolle für den Erfolg einer App.
- Baukastensysteme und visuelle Programmierung mit App Inventor ermöglichen auch Menschen ohne Vorkenntnisse die Erstellung eigener Apps.
- Android-Entwicklung erfolgt in der Regel mit der Entwicklungsumgebung Android Studio, die viele praktische Tipps und nützliche Funktionen bietet.
- Die Grundlagen von Xcode und die Programmiersprache Swift sind essenziell für die Entwicklung von iOS-Apps.
- Beim Veröffentlichen einer App im Store müssen die Richtlinien des Google Play Store und Apple App Store beachtet werden, ebenso wie geeignete Marketingstrategien für die App.
2/7 App-Entwicklung ohne Vorkenntnisse
Baukastensysteme: Schnell und einfach Apps erstellen
Mit Baukastensystemen ist es einfach und schnell möglich, Apps zu erstellen. Sie bieten zahlreiche Vorteile, wie die Anpassung an verschiedene App-Konzepte und Kosteneinsparungen im Vergleich zur individuellen Programmierung. Nutze diese Vorteile, um deine App-Idee unkompliziert und effizient umzusetzen.

Visuelle Programmierung mit App Inventor
Tauche ein in die faszinierende Welt der visuellen Programmierung mit App Inventor ! Ob du einfache Interaktionen oder komplexe Funktionen erstellen möchtest, dieses Tool macht es spielend leicht. Die Benutzeroberfläche ist intuitiv und bietet einen einfachen Einstieg in die App-Entwicklung.
Lass deine Ideen schnell und unkompliziert Wirklichkeit werden. Starte noch heute mit der Entwicklung deiner eigenen App!
Wusstest du, dass es über 2,7 Millionen Apps im Google Play Store und über 2,2 Millionen Apps im Apple App Store gibt? Das sind eine ganze Menge an Möglichkeiten!
3/7 Apps programmieren für Android
Einstieg in Android Studio
Um in die spannende Welt der App-Entwicklung einzutauchen, ist Android Studio ein absolutes Muss. Mit seiner benutzerfreundlichen Oberfläche und zahlreichen Funktionen bietet es alles, was du brauchst, um deine Android-Projekte zu verwirklichen.
Du möchtest mehr darüber erfahren, wie du Android-Apps programmierst? Dann schau dir unbedingt unseren Artikel „Programmieren von Android Apps“ an!

Praktische Tipps und nützliche Funktionen
Die Optimierung der Leistung und Speichernutzung ist entscheidend bei der Entwicklung von Apps. Analytics-Tools ermöglichen Einblicke in das Nutzerverhalten. Zudem können Push-Benachrichtigungen und In-App-Käufe die Benutzerbindung stärken und Umsätze generieren.
Eine reibungslose Performance ist entscheidend für ein optimales Nutzungserlebnis.
Vergleichstabelle: App-Baukasten-Plattformen im Überblick
Plattform | Preisstrukturen | Funktionen | Unterstützung für Anfänger |
---|---|---|---|
Appy Pie | Kostenlos – Ab $18/Monat | Drag-and-Drop-Builder, Vorlagen, App-Analysen | 24/7 Kundensupport, Anleitungen, Community Forum |
BuildFire | Ab $59/Monat | Benutzerdefinierte Plugins, Echtzeit-Vorschau, Push-Benachrichtigungen | Live-Chat-Support, Video-Tutorials, Online-Kurse |
AppMakr | Kostenlos – Ab $99/Einmalzahlung | Automatische Aktualisierungen, App-Store-Veröffentlichung, Monetarisierung | FAQs, E-Mail-Support, Ressourcen-Center |
4/7 Apps programmieren für iOS

Grundlagen von Xcode
Um erfolgreich iOS-Apps zu entwickeln, ist ein solides Verständnis von Xcode unerlässlich. Dies ermöglicht Entwicklern, reibungslose und effektive Apps zu erstellen, während der Interface Builder die Benutzeroberfläche vereinfacht. Mit diesen Grundlagen können Entwickler ihre iOS-Apps optimal gestalten und entwickeln.
Swift – Die Sprache für iOS-Entwickler
Swift ist eine populäre Programmiersprache, die von iOS-Entwicklern gerne genutzt wird. Die Kenntnis der Syntax und Struktur ist entscheidend, um effizient in der iOS-Entwicklung arbeiten zu können. Mit Swift ist es möglich, externe Frameworks und Bibliotheken nahtlos zu integrieren, um die Funktionalität deiner App zu erweitern.
Die Vielseitigkeit von Swift erlaubt es Entwicklern, leistungsstarke und benutzerfreundliche Anwendungen für das iOS-Ökosystem zu kreieren.

Du möchtest lernen, wie man eine App selber programmieren kann? In diesem Video erhältst du eine Anleitung für Anfänger, um ein Spiel zu programmieren. Tauche ein in die Welt der App-Entwicklung und starte dein eigenes Projekt!
5/7 App-Entwicklung verstehen und erlernen
Online-Kurse und Ressourcen
App-Entwicklung kann eine spannende und lohnende Reise sein. Es gibt viele Ressourcen , die dir helfen können, deine Fähigkeiten zu verbessern und neue Technologien zu erlernen. Von kostenlosen Online-Tutorials bis hin zu kostenpflichtigen Kursen gibt es viele Möglichkeiten, die zu dir passen könnten.
Wähle mit Bedacht und setze dir klare Ziele für deinen Lernprozess .

Community und Support
Als angehender App-Entwickler ist der Austausch mit Gleichgesinnten entscheidend. In Foren und Online-Communities kannst du von anderen lernen und dein Wissen teilen. Nutze soziale Netzwerke, um Experten zu treffen und dich inspirieren zu lassen.
Werde Teil einer starken Community in der Welt der App-Entwicklung!
Schritt-für-Schritt-Anleitung: So kannst du deine eigene App programmieren!
- Verstehe die grundlegenden Konzepte der App-Programmierung.
- Wähle die für dich relevanten Programmiersprachen aus.
- Entscheide dich für die richtige Entwicklungsumgebung.
- Plane dein App-Projekt sorgfältig, indem du deine Zielgruppe analysierst und ein Konzept erstellst.
- Erlerne die Grundlagen von Xcode und die Sprache Swift, um Apps für iOS zu programmieren.
6/7 Die App im Store veröffentlichen
Richtlinien für den Google Play Store und Apple App Store
Beim Hochladen deiner App in den Google Play Store und Apple App Store musst du die Richtlinien beachten. Dazu gehören die Altersfreigabe , Updates und die Prüfung durch die App Stores. Die Altersfreigabe ist entscheidend, um sicherzustellen, dass die App für die richtige Altersgruppe geeignet ist.
Updates müssen den Richtlinien entsprechen und die Prüfung kann einige Zeit in Anspruch nehmen, aber es ist wichtig, dass die App alle Anforderungen erfüllt. Bleibe über die Richtlinien informiert und stelle sicher, dass deine App den Standards entspricht.

Marketingstrategien für deine App
Der Erfolg deiner App hängt entscheidend von ihrer Vermarktung ab. Influencer und Social-Media-Plattformen können die Sichtbarkeit erhöhen. Die Optimierung im App-Store ist ebenfalls wichtig.
Kundenbewertungen und Testimonials spielen eine große Rolle. Eine Kombination dieser Strategien kann den Erfolg deiner App maßgeblich steigern.
7/7 Fazit zum Text
Wir hoffen, dass du nun einen guten Überblick über die Grundlagen der App-Programmierung und die verschiedenen Entwicklungsumgebungen hast. Die Informationen in diesem Artikel sollen dir helfen, die richtige Entscheidung für dein App-Projekt zu treffen und dir bei der praktischen Umsetzung unterstützen. Unsere umfassende Anleitung bietet dir wertvolle Einblicke und Tipps, wie du ohne Vorkenntnisse Apps programmieren kannst, sowohl für Android als auch für iOS.
Zudem haben wir dir gezeigt, wie du deine App erfolgreich im Store veröffentlichen und vermarkten kannst. Wenn du weiterhin an diesem Thema interessiert bist, empfehlen wir dir, unsere anderen Artikel zu Entwicklungstools, Programmiersprachen und Marketingstrategien für Apps zu lesen. Viel Erfolg bei der Umsetzung deiner eigenen App-Projekte!
FAQ
Kann man eine App selbst Programmieren?
Wenn du spezifischere Anforderungen an die Entwicklung deiner App hast, könntest du in Erwägung ziehen, selbst eine Web-App oder eine hybride App zu programmieren. Durch das Erlernen einer einzigen Programmiersprache könntest du deine App auf verschiedenen Geräten mit einem modernen Browser laufen lassen.
Wie kann man selber ein App erstellen?
Öffne die Play Console und wähle „Alle Apps“ > „App erstellen“ aus. Anschließend wählst du eine Standardsprache aus und fügst den Namen der App hinzu, wie er bei Google Play erscheinen soll. Danach gibst du an, ob es sich um eine App oder ein Spiel handelt. Vergiss nicht, zusätzliche Informationen über die App, wie z.B. eine kurze Beschreibung oder Features, hinzuzufügen, um den Nutzern einen besseren Überblick zu geben.
Was brauche ich um eine App zu Programmieren?
Wenn du lernen möchtest, wie man Apps programmiert, ist es am besten, wenn du bereits Kenntnisse in einer Programmiersprache hast. Für Android-Apps ist Java wichtig, während für iOS-Apps Objective-C und Swift relevant sind. Falls du keine Vorkenntnisse hast, sind App-Baukästen eine gute Option, um den Einstieg zu erleichtern. Darüber hinaus ist es wichtig, regelmäßig zu üben und verschiedene Ressourcen wie Online-Tutorials oder Bücher zu nutzen, um deine Fähigkeiten zu verbessern. 2. Jan. 2022
Wie viel kostet es eine App zu Programmieren?
Das Entwickeln von Web-Apps kostet in der Regel zwischen 6.000€ und 100.000€. Eine Web-App ist eine Anwendung, die über einen Webbrowser aufgerufen und genutzt werden kann. Dafür ist eine Internetverbindung erforderlich. Bekannte Beispiele für Web-Apps sind Netflix und Google Docs. Bei der Entwicklung der App werden verschiedene Faktoren berücksichtigt, wie z.B. die Komplexität der Anwendung, die gewünschten Funktionen und das Design.